Professional Decontamination Procedures After Floodwaters Recede.
When floodwaters finally recede, they often leave behind more than just physical damage. Floods can introduce a slew of potentially hazardous materials—microbial organisms, chemicals, and sewage that pose serious health risks. This necessitates a meticulous professional decontamination process to ensure the space is clean, safe, and sanitary.
The Process of Professional Decontamination

Professional decontamination after a flood involves several key procedures:
Assessment and Inspection: Initially, specialists conduct a thorough assessment to determine the extent of contamination.

Water Extraction: Any standing water is extracted using submersible pumps and industrial wet vacuums.
Removal of Contaminated Materials: Items that cannot be salvaged, including certain types of flooring and drywall, are removed and properly disposed of.

Cleaning and Sanitizing: Surfaces are cleaned with appropriate agents to remove contaminants. Sanitization is then carried out using EPA-registered disinfectants to kill any lingering bacteria and viruses.
Drying and Humidity Control: Professional-grade dehumidifiers and air movers are used to thoroughly dry the area and prevent mold growth.

Mold Remediation: If mold is detected, specialists will contain and treat the area to eradicate the mold and prevent future growth.
Final Testing: Post-decontamination testing is performed to ensure that the space meets safety and health standards.

FAQs About Flood Damage Restoration and Decontamination.
Is it safe to clean up after a flood myself?
It's advisable to consult professionals, especially if the flooding involved potential contaminants like sewage or chemicals. There are health risks associated with flood cleanup.
How do professionals determine what needs to be discarded or salvaged?
Professionals will assess items for structural integrity and contamination. Porous materials often require disposal, while non-porous items may be cleaned and sanitized.

Can flood-damaged clothing and textiles be saved?
In many cases, yes. Clothing and certain textiles can be laundered or dry cleaned using special techniques to remove contaminants.
What about electronics and appliances?
Professionals can sometimes clean and restore electronics and appliances, but each case is unique, and safety is the priority.

How long does the decontamination process take?
The timeframe varies greatly depending on the flood's severity and the extent of the damage. It can take anywhere from a few days to several weeks.

Is mold a concern after flooding?
Yes, mold can be a significant issue after flooding, particularly if the area isn't dried quickly and thoroughly.
What is the most critical step in flood restoration?
While each step is important, rapid water extraction and drying are critical for preventing further damage and mold growth.
Helpful Tips If You've Suffered a Flood
Contact Professionals Immediately: Time is critical; the sooner restoration begins, the better.

Document Everything: Take pictures or videos of the damage for insurance purposes.
Wear Protective Gear: If you enter the space, wear gloves, masks, and boots to avoid exposure to contaminants.
Don't Use Electrical Appliances: For safety, avoid using electrical appliances until they've been checked.

Ventilate the Area: If safe, open windows and doors to allow air circulation, which can help start the drying process.
Notify Your Insurance Company: Contact your insurance provider to start the claims process as soon as possible.
Keep Receipts: Save receipts for any expenses related to the flood; they may be necessary for insurance claims.

Villa Rica, Georgia, is a vibrant city located about 35 miles west of Atlanta, spanning both Carroll and Douglas counties, and is known for its rich history, scenic beauty, and welcoming community. The name "Villa Rica" means "City of Gold" in Spanish, reflecting its origins as a gold mining town during the Georgia Gold Rush in the early 19th century. Founded in 1881, Villa Rica quickly grew as a commercial hub due to the construction of the railroad, which brought economic prosperity and connectivity to the area. Today, Villa Rica is a blend of historic charm and modern amenities, offering a high quality of life to its residents and a warm welcome to visitors. One of the city's key historical landmarks is the Pine Mountain Gold Museum, located on the site of an actual gold mine. The museum offers a fascinating look into the city's gold mining past, with exhibits, artifacts, and a scenic train ride through the historic mining area. Another significant historical site is the Wicks Tavern, built in 1830, which is one of the oldest surviving structures in the region and serves as a reminder of the city's early days. Villa Rica's downtown area, with its beautifully preserved buildings, offers a variety of shops, restaurants, and businesses, creating a charming and lively atmosphere. The downtown district is also the site of numerous community events and festivals throughout the year, such as the annual Gold Rush Festival, which celebrates the city's rich heritage with parades, arts and crafts, food vendors, and live entertainment.
